Der Tiger is an upcoming anti-war drama film by Amazon MGM Studios, which is gearing up for a theatrical premiere in Germany this September. As confirmed by multiple sources, CineStar is currently holding local distribution rights, and German filmmaker Dennis Gansel is at the helm of the project.

The story of Der Tiger takes us back to the times of World War II's Germany (1943), and the main plot centers on a German Tiger tank along with five soldiers who attempt to get close to enemy lines. According to Variety, the star cast of Der Tiger comprises recognized faces, including Laurence Rupp and David Schütter. Here's a look at the synopsis of the upcoming movie, per IMDb:

"The five-man crew of a German Tiger tank is sent on a secret mission far behind the fiercely contested front line. Fueled by the Wehrmacht's methamphetamine, their mission increasingly becomes a journey into the heart of darkness ."

When will Der Tiger be released?

youtube-cover

Der Tiger will have an exclusive theatrical release in Germany on September 18, 2025. The movie will also stream on Prime Video shortly after its theatrical run. According to Deadline, the Amazon Germany Originals chief reportedly mentioned in a statement:

"Der Tiger will be our first German Original that we’re bringing to the big screen. When Dennis Gansel and producer Frank Kusche first presented the idea to us, we immediately knew we had to make it."

Who is in the cast and crew of Der Tiger?

The movie features an ensemble cast led by David Schütter (known for his role in Barbarians). The 34-year-old actor will be joined by co-stars Laurence Rupp, Yoran Leicher, and Sebastian Urzendowsky.

Per Variety, Pantaleon Films is at the helm of the project alongside Amazon MGM Germany. As already confirmed, Colin Teevan has worked on the screenplay in association with Dennis Gansel.

Additionally, Tilman Strauß joins the ensemble in a supporting role, alongside seasoned actor André M. Hennicke, further strengthening the film's impressive cast lineup. Here's a list of other members on the production team:

  • Frank Kusche as Producer
  • Dan Maag as Co-producer
  • Nick Palmer in production design
  • Carlo Jelavic as DOP
  • Meg Tanner in Hair design and make-up
  • Anke Winckler in costume design
